30 amp rv power converter wiring diagram. However, larger RVs with multiple air conditioners often require 50-amp service. A 30-amp RV can typically handle up to 3,600W, while a 50-amp RV bumps you up to 12,000W. While you may need to manage your power usage when using a 30-amp service, the step up to 50-amp gives a tremendous amount of freedom.

A good compromise is to install a 30 amp receptacle on the outside of your RV and then connect it to the output of the RV inverter. When you want inverter power, you just unplug the RV from shore power and plug it into the new 30 amp receptacle. With one modification, this is how my current RV is set up. A 30-amp RV plug is a three-terminal design (hot, neutral and ground). The male (plug) end has 2 straight blades (hot & neutral) and 1 round prong (ground). The hot and neutral terminals are at 45º from vertical, and 90º from each other. This …Option#1. Two 120-volt inverters. If you have two 120v inverters of 3000 watts each (as an example), then you will have an available power supply of 25 amps for each leg: 3000 watts / 120 volts = 25 amp. WFCO’s three-stage battery charging results in longer battery life and is totally automatic. Nominal voltage output modes are a 13.2V DC range “float” mode, 13.6V DC range “absorption” charge mode, and a 14.4V DC range “bulk” charge mode. Short-circuit and reverse polarity protection provide you with further reliability and peace of mind. As per the below wiring diagram, a 30 amp plug has three prongs and is generally used on RVs with lower load …In terms of power, the equation goes like this: 30-amps x 120 volts = 3600 watts. That is how much power you can use at any given time. Compare that to the 50-amp equation- 50 amps x 240 volts = 12,000 watts. Obviously, you can run more appliances with the latter system. The circuit breakers are used to protect the wiring system …May 10, 2017 · The TT-30 plug is wired to the 50-amp outlet with the Green ground to ground, and the White neutral to neutral. But the Black hot wire from the 30-amp plug jumps to both hot sides of the 50-amp outlet. Now, this doesn’t really generate any more power than a 30-amp outlet can provide; it’s just jumping the 120-volt power to both sides of the ...
